Next, a group of people was invited to one of the houses visited by him so that all might hear the story in which there was so much interest. The "peddler" later assumed the role of prophet. During the early period of his ministry, he used the Bible as his textbook. It was the only religious book with which the majority of his hearers were familiar. With growing prestige over a consistently increasing group, the prophet became bolder in his denunciation cf the Caucasians and began to attack the teachings of the
Biblae .

As the followhng of the prophet grew, a change to temple services and the development of subsidiary organizations became necessary. with the crystallization of the cult activities into a formal movement, FARD placed the entire organization under a Minister of Islam and a corps qr assistant ministers, all of hom.had been

The prophet utilized to the fullest measure the environment of his followers, most of whom were recent migrants from the rural South. It was explained that recommended books and addresses were symbolic and could he understood only through the interpretation which FARD himself would give at the tqnple services.
